How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Phoenix?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Phoenix Studio Apartments | $1,333 | $595 | $3,919 |
| Phoenix 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,549 | $507 | $10,000+ |
| Phoenix 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,928 | $631 | $10,000+ |
| Phoenix 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,514 | $730 | $10,000+ |
| Phoenix 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,000 | $725 | $10,000+ |
| Phoenix 5 Bedroom Apartments | $5,353 | $720 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Phoenix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Phoenix with 3 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Phoenix is at Morada Rise listed at $893.
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Phoenix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Phoenix is $2,514.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Phoenix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Phoenix is a 2,350 square feet unit starting from $13,064 at Modera Reserve.
What is the average size for Phoenix 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Phoenix is currently 1,712 sq ft.
